Other sprites included a | In an interview, the developers of ''Super Mario World'' revealed two pictures depicting early sprite tiles for the game. It is also worth noting that [[Nipper Plant]]s, [[Chain Chomp]]s, [[Sledge Bro]]thers, and [[Hammer Bro]]thers are present on the sheet, the last of which is inconsistently shown with or without shoes between frames, showing that these sprites were not considered complete even before scrapping. Alongside this, green and yellow blob-like creatures were also shown. It is likely that the blobs would have been early versions of [[Baby Yoshi]]s. Additionally, a full-grown [[Yoshi]] is shown with a head similar to the final version's Baby Yoshis, and that [[Mario]] was originally going to punch Yoshi's head in order for him to either extend his tongue or breathe fire. A ''[[Super Mario Bros. 3]]''-styled [[Lift]] is also shown among the early sprites. Other sprites included a [[Bob-omb]], a red [[Power Balloon]], a more on-model [[Cheep Cheep]], and circular and square variations of the [[Triangular Block]].<ref>GameXplain. (September 28, 2017).
